What is little stranger about?

During the long, hot summer of 1948, Dr. Faraday travels to Hundreds Hall, home to the Ayres family for more than two centuries. The Hall is now in decline, and its inhabitants — mother, son and daughter — remain haunted by something more ominous than a dying way of life. When Faraday takes on a new patient there, he has no idea how closely the family’s story is about to become entwined with his own.The Little Stranger / Film synopsis

What happens to the dog in the little stranger?

In the following scene, Faraday arrives to put poor Gyp down. Caroline is hugging her dog in grief, then heartbrokenly shoves him away, saying, “Stupid dog.” In another room, Faraday puts the trusting dog to sleep with an injection. The book, as the film, is vague about the nature of the haunting.

What does the ending mean in the little stranger?

Dr Faraday confirms her death to be a suicide. However, before Faraday leaves the house, a spectre of a young boy can be seen watching him. This spectre is none other than Dr Faraday as a child. This ending is confusing for many fans, as the spectre of young Faraday has no concrete explanation.

What happens at the end of the little stranger?

When he finally comes home, he learns that Caroline hurled herself off the second floor onto a marble landing, killing herself. The maid reports at the inquest that she awoke to hear Caroline go upstairs to investigate a sound she heard in the darkened hall. She simply said “You!” then fell to her death.

What happened to Roddy in the little stranger?

Rod (Will Poulter) — a former RAF pilot suffering from PTSD and debilitating injuries — is sent to a mental hospital. Mrs. Ayres (Charlotte Rampling), the matriarch, is plagued by occurrences that lead her to believe her dead child is present. She eventually slits her wrists.

What happened to Suki in the little stranger?

The first victim of his poltergeist is young Suki Ayres, punished for witnessing his embarrassment at being slapped by his mother for his vandalism. Mrs. Ayres notes that was the very day her beloved first-born became mysteriously ill, before withering away to death.
